Renaissance Technologies LLC Purchases 283,700 Shares of Genworth Financial, Inc. (NYSE:GNW)

Genworth Financial logo with Finance background

Renaissance Technologies LLC boosted its stake in Genworth Financial, Inc. (NYSE:GNW - Free Report) by 12.5%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 2,558,600 shares of the financial services provider's stock after buying an additional 283,700 shares during the period. Renaissance Technologies LLC owned 0.60% of Genworth Financial worth $17,885,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Genworth Financial Stock Performance

NYSE GNW traded up $0.09 on Friday, hitting $6.65. 6,857,779 shares of the company traded hands, compared to its average volume of 3,591,948. The business's 50 day moving average price is $6.81 and its 200-day moving average price is $7.03. The company has a current ratio of 0.29, a quick ratio of 0.29 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.16. Genworth Financial, Inc. has a 52-week low of $5.80 and a 52-week high of $7.90. The company has a market capitalization of $2.76 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 9.77 and a beta of 0.95.

Genworth Financial (NYSE:GNW -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 18th. The financial services provider reported $0.04 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.18 by ($0.14). The firm had revenue of $1.82 billion for the quarter. Genworth Financial had a net margin of 4.10% and a return on equity of 2.96%.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ned ($0.51) EPS.

Genworth Financial Company Profile

(Free Report)

Genworth Financial,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ides mortgage and long-term care insurance products in the United States and internationally. It operates in three segments: Enact, Long-Term Care Insurance, and Life and Annuities. The Enact segment offers private mortgage insurance products primarily insuring prime-based, individually underwritten residential mortgage loans; and pool mortgage insurance products.
